    225. Solo cast - Coping with loneliness in sobriety

    225. Solo cast - Coping with loneliness in sobriety

    Feelings of loneliness can be a big trigger and cause of relapse for many people. What is your relationship like with being alone?
    This episode is great for anyone who struggles with being alone, or is used to being around lots of friends and is first starting to make the transition into sobriety.
    While it's essential to have supportive people around you in your alcohol free journey, dealing with loneliness is just as important. Feeling lonely can make substance abuse worse. Finding ways to support yourself if you feel loneliness is key in recovery.

    224. Fenella's story, a chronic relapser on the rehab wheel saved by tough love.

    224. Fenella's story, a chronic relapser on the rehab wheel saved by tough love.

    In this episode, I catch up with my friend Fenella, who's been sober for nearly four years now. Her story is truly profound. Fenella battled Anorexia during her teens, a struggle that nearly took her life. It all started with a cry for attention from her parents, but it quickly spiraled into something much darker. As she got a grip on her eating disorder, Fenella turned to alcohol to numb her anxiety. What began as a few drinks a day soon escalated into daily binges, leading to frequent blackouts and numerous trips to the hospital, including a harrowing incident where she had to be resuscitated. Despite several attempts at rehab, alcohol kept creeping back into her life, each binge more intense than the last. One particularly chaotic night fueled by alcohol led to Fenella accusing her partner Joe of abuse, resulting in his arrest, a moment she can't recall due to her intoxicated state. It's been quite the wild ride.
    Though Fenella's journey might not be easy to hear, it's ultimately a story of hope and redemption. She finally found freedom from alcohol with the help of some tough loving ex-alcoholics in Africa.
